1. Make PGA legal, people do it all the time any ways and it can't be enforced because most of the time it's in the gray zone.
2. Change the software to enforce flags after round 9. If you flag someone, then cannot attack you and you cannot attack them unless you both confirm it is ok. This will eliminate backstabbing and attacking after accepting flag, which are much bigger problems than PGA. Of course, circular flags should be disallowed (i.g., A flags B, B flags C, C flags A).

Why the change? All rules should be software enforced. This removes all the drama. If a rule can't be software enforced, then it is not very clear and it should be removed.

"If a rule can't be software enforced, then it is not very clear and it should be removed."

Nah, that's bullshit. Some rules are not software-enforcable, cause currently no software is smart enough to meaningfully interpret vastly complex human processes like languages or behaviour. On the other hand, toxic language and cheats (PGA) might make the game a worse experience for everyone else.

Humans (even 8 yo kids) can always evade a swear filter by employing clever tweaks and substitutions (like cun7 for cunt), and if you make it stricter to catch even those, you'll end up with too many false positives ("innocent" sentences and people being flagged, like that poor guy from sCUNThorpe).

There was also a software-enforced "statistics based" filter against PGAers called RCs (stands for ridiculous correlation), but it didn't really work well. It failed to catch PGA, but so sometimes caught genuine rivals (both going for 1st place and therefore often playing+winning at the same 5k tables).

One day, AI will be clever enough to deal with these problems, but till then, you'll need human mods. And everyone else can help them by reporting wrongdoers, fair enough, isn't it?
